IG Masonry Support helps transform Central London apartments

  • 10 Oct 2017

IG Masonry Support brick slip masonry support and brick slip columns helped transform an office building into apartments in Central London.

The apartment building, situated in Westminster, required high levels of craftsmanship to achieve the brick feature corbel led columns, adding character tot he build. 

Screen Shot 2017-10-10 at 11.24.43IG facilitated the re-cladding of the existing concrete and steel columns, providing an offsite solution to the lack of storage space and limited space to conduct the installation.

Various bespoke 6.5m tall brick slip columns were designed by IG, consisting of 44 individual units that could be completed offsite and delivered, minimising storage requirements. 

IG Masonry Support’s offsite feature brick columns blended seamlessly with the surrounding brickwork, allowing the intermittent glazed brick detailing to be maintained throughout.

In addition, a corbel led feature was incorporated into the front elevation of each column, produced in factory controlled conditions, weeks in advance. Therefore, this ensured no quality issues or down-time on site.

Finally, Lee Marley’s brickwork team enabled the installation process to be executed with precision.
